Frequently Asked Questions

The NBN, or National Broadband Network, is a government-owned telecommunications network that aims to provide high-speed internet access to all Australian households and businesses. It uses a mix of fiber-optic, satellite, and fixed wireless technologies to deliver internet services across the country. The NBN replaces the old copper wire network and offers faster and more reliable internet services to users.

Choosing the right NBN speed for your household depends on your internet usage patterns and the number of people using the connection simultaneously. Generally, if you only use the internet for browsing and streaming, a lower speed tier like NBN 25 or NBN 50 should suffice. However, if you have multiple people in your household, who use the internet for gaming, downloading large files, or video conferencing, then you may need a higher speed tier like NBN 100 or NBN 250.

A good NBN speed depends on your internet usage patterns and the number of people using the connection simultaneously. Generally, a speed of at least 50 Mbps is considered good for most households, as it provides adequate bandwidth for streaming, browsing, and video conferencing. However, if you have multiple people in your household who use the internet simultaneously, a higher speed tier like NBN 100 or NBN 250 may be more suitable.

Advertised NBN speeds are theoretical maximum speeds and may not always reflect the actual speeds you will receive. Actual speeds can be affected by various factors, including the distance from the NBN connection box, network congestion, and the quality of the wiring in your home. To get a more accurate estimate of the speeds you will receive, you should check the provider's typical evening speeds, which reflect the speeds during peak usage times.

Yes, you need to buy or rent a modem with your NBN plan as the NBN uses a different type of technology than the traditional ADSL network. The modem is used to convert the NBN signal into a format that can be used by your devices. You can either buy a modem outright or rent one from your service provider for a monthly fee.
